– 4 large russet potatoes, peeled and diced
– 1 medium on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 4 cups chicken or vegetable broth
– 1 cup heavy cream
– 1 tablespoon Cajun seasoning
– 1 teaspoon salt
– ½ teaspoon black pepper
– ½ teaspoon paprika
– 2 tablespoons olive oil or butter
– ½ cup green onions, sliced (for garnish)
–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
Creating Cajun Potato Soup is straightforward when you follow these simple steps:
1. Prepare Ingredients: Start by peeling and dicing the potatoes, chopping the onion, and mincing the garlic.
2. Sauté Aromatics: In a large pot, heat olive oil or butter over medium heat. Add chopped onions and minced garlic, cooking until softened (about 5 minutes).
3. Cook Potatoes: Add the diced potatoes to the pot. Stir in the Cajun seasoning, salt, black pepper, and paprika.
4. Add Broth: Pour in the chicken or vegetable broth, ensuring the potatoes are submerged. Bring the mixture to a boil.
5. Simmer: Reduce the heat to low and let it simmer for about 20 minutes or until the potatoes are tender.
6. Blend for Creaminess: Once the potatoes are cooked, you can use an immersion blender or carefully transfer to a countertop blender to puree the soup to your desired consistency. For a chunkier soup, blend only half of the mixture.
7. Add Cream: Return the blended soup to the pot (if using a countertop blender) and stir in the heavy cream. Heat gently until warmed through.
8. Taste and Adjust: Taste your soup and adjust seasoning if necessary, adding more salt or Cajun seasoning to suit your preference.
9. Serve: Ladle hot soup into bowls and garnish with sliced green onions and a sprinkle of fresh parsley.
